Transaction 5616226f6b09b2118ae64770009560c3f07fb82a3429cdc4940ad229a38a9e85
1 Input
1 Output
-
5616226f6b09b2118ae64770009560c3f07fb82a3429cdc4940ad229a38a9e85:0
- value
- 862627
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0687e2a833eac39253572388579728b5febfd1b9 OP_EQUAL
- address
- 32HYmBBeLUuXYbAwfoLio2LhNcMzwrswQa